今天,为大家带来了一个用正则表达式实现的程序。
源码如下:
import re
text = "请发送电子邮件至johndoe@example.com或jane.doe@example.org以获取更多信息。"
# 匹配电子邮件地址的正则表达式
email_pattern = r"\b[A-Za-z0-9._%+-]+@[A-Za-z0-9.-]+\.[A-Z|a-z]{2,}\b"
# 查找并打印出所有匹配的电子邮件地址
matches = re.findall(email_pattern, text)
for match in matches:
print(match)
在此小编还为大家梳理了正则表达式的思维导图,有需要的小伙伴们可以参考一下。
感谢大家的支持!希望大家多多点赞🙏🙏🙏